Details
A vulnerability was found in ThimPress LearnPress Plugin up to 4.3.3 on WordPress. It has been classified as problematic. This affects the function sprintf of the component Shortcode Handler. The manipulation with an unknown input leads to a cross site scripting vulnerability. CWE is classifying the issue as CWE-79. The product does not neutralize or incorrectly neutralizes user-controllable input before it is placed in output that is used as a web page that is served to other users. This is going to have an impact on integrity. The summary by CVE is:
The LearnPress – WordPress LMS Plugin plugin for WordPress is vulnerable to Stored Cross-Site Scripting via the 'skin' attribute of the learn_press_courses shortcode in all versions up to and including 4.3.3. This is due to insufficient input sanitization and output escaping on the 'skin' shortcode attribute. The attribute value is used directly in an sprintf() call that generates HTML (class attribute and data-layout attribute) without any esc_attr() escaping. This makes it possible for authenticated attackers, with Contributor-level access and above, to inject arbitrary web scripts in pages that will execute whenever a user accesses an injected page.
The weakness was released by Djaidja Moundjid. The advisory is shared at wordfence.com. This vulnerability is uniquely identified as CVE-2026-4333 since 03/17/2026. The exploitability is told to be easy. It is possible to initiate the attack remotely. It demands that the victim is doing some kind of user interaction. Technical details are known, but no exploit is available. MITRE ATT&CK project uses the attack technique T1059.007 for this issue.
Upgrading to version 4.3.2.8 eliminates this vulnerability.
